博客 AI workflow的高效构建与优化方法

AI workflow的高效构建与优化方法

   数栈君   发表于 2026-03-13 15:36  54  0

在数字化转型的浪潮中,人工智能(AI)技术正在成为企业提升效率、优化决策的核心驱动力。AI Workflow(人工智能工作流)作为AI技术落地的关键载体,其高效构建与优化方法直接关系到企业的竞争力。本文将深入探讨AI Workflow的构建与优化方法,为企业和个人提供实用的指导。


什么是AI Workflow?

AI Workflow是指从数据准备、模型训练到模型部署的完整流程,涵盖了AI项目的全生命周期。它不仅包括技术实现,还涉及团队协作、资源管理等多方面。一个高效的AI Workflow能够显著提升开发效率,降低维护成本,并加速业务价值的实现。

AI Workflow的核心组件

  1. 数据准备:数据是AI模型的基础,数据准备包括数据清洗、特征工程、数据标注等。
  2. 模型训练:基于准备好的数据,选择合适的算法并进行模型训练。
  3. 模型部署:将训练好的模型部署到实际业务场景中,提供实时预测或决策支持。
  4. 监控与优化:对模型性能进行监控,并根据反馈进行优化。

AI Workflow的高效构建方法

1. 数据准备:奠定AIWorkflow的基础

数据是AI模型的“燃料”,高质量的数据是模型成功的关键。以下是数据准备的关键步骤:

  • 数据清洗:去除噪声数据、填补缺失值、处理异常值。
  • 特征工程:提取对模型有用的特征,减少无关特征的干扰。
  • 数据标注:为数据打上标签,确保模型能够理解数据的含义。

工具推荐

  • 使用Python的pandas库进行数据清洗。
  • 使用Label Studio进行数据标注。

2. 模型选择与训练

模型选择是AI Workflow中至关重要的一环。以下是模型选择与训练的关键步骤:

  • 选择合适的算法:根据业务需求选择监督学习、无监督学习或强化学习等算法。
  • 超参数调优:通过网格搜索或随机搜索优化模型性能。
  • 分布式训练:对于大规模数据,使用分布式训练框架(如Horovod)提升训练效率。

工具推荐

  • 使用TensorFlowPyTorch进行模型训练。
  • 使用Hyperopt进行超参数调优。

3. 模型部署与集成

模型部署是AI Workflow的最后一步,也是最关键的一环。以下是模型部署的关键步骤:

  • API开发:将模型封装为API,方便其他系统调用。
  • 容器化部署:使用Docker将模型打包为容器,确保环境一致性。
  • 监控与日志:使用PrometheusGrafana监控模型性能,并记录日志以便排查问题。

工具推荐

  • 使用FlaskFastAPI开发API。
  • 使用Kubernetes进行容器化部署。

AI Workflow的优化方法

1. 模型迭代与优化

模型性能的优化是一个持续的过程。以下是优化的关键步骤:

  • A/B测试:在生产环境中对比不同模型的性能,选择最优模型。
  • 持续学习:根据新数据不断更新模型,保持模型的性能。

工具推荐

  • 使用Google Optimize进行A/B测试。

2. 性能调优

性能调优是提升模型效率的重要手段。以下是性能调优的关键步骤:

  • 算法优化:选择更高效的算法或优化现有算法。
  • 硬件加速:使用GPU或TPU加速模型训练和推理。

工具推荐

  • 使用NVIDIA CUDA进行硬件加速。

3. 可解释性与透明度

可解释性是AI模型的重要特性,尤其是在金融、医疗等高风险行业。以下是提升模型可解释性的关键步骤:

  • 特征重要性分析:使用SHAPLIME分析特征对模型输出的影响。
  • 可视化工具:使用LudwigYellowBrick可视化模型的决策过程。

工具推荐

  • 使用SHAP进行特征重要性分析。

AI Workflow的工具与平台

1. 开源工具

  • TensorFlow:由Google开发的深度学习框架。
  • PyTorch:由Facebook开发的深度学习框架。
  • Hugging Face:专注于自然语言处理的开源平台。

2. 商业平台

  • AWS SageMaker:提供完整的机器学习服务。
  • Google Cloud AI:提供从数据到模型的全生命周期管理。
  • Azure Machine Learning:微软的机器学习平台。

广告申请试用 体验更多AI工具与平台。


实际案例:AI Workflow在数据中台中的应用

数据中台是企业数字化转型的重要基础设施,AI Workflow在其中发挥着重要作用。以下是AI Workflow在数据中台中的应用场景:

  • 数据清洗与特征工程:利用AI Workflow对数据中台中的数据进行清洗和特征提取。
  • 模型训练与部署:基于数据中台的数据训练模型,并将其部署到业务系统中。

广告数据中台 是企业实现数据驱动的重要工具。


未来趋势:AI Workflow的智能化与自动化

随着技术的进步,AI Workflow正在向智能化和自动化方向发展。以下是未来趋势:

  • 自动化机器学习(AutoML):通过自动化工具(如AutoKeras)降低AI开发门槛。
  • 边缘计算:将AI模型部署到边缘设备,提升响应速度。
  • AI治理:加强对AI模型的治理,确保模型的公平性与透明性。

广告探索未来AIWorkflow的更多可能性


结语

AI Workflow的高效构建与优化是企业成功实施AI技术的关键。通过合理选择工具与方法,企业可以显著提升AI项目的效率和效果。希望本文的指导能够帮助企业更好地构建和优化AI Workflow,推动业务的智能化发展。

广告立即申请试用,体验更多AI工具与平台。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料